International Affairs
  • The Tunisian Parliament today voted to approve the new government led by Prime Minister-designate Youssef Chahed, who backs the implementation of an austerity programme.
    • Chahed's proposal of public-sector job cuts and tax rises was backed by 167 of the Parliament's 217 members. 
    • Important Note : 40-year-old Chahed is Tunisia's youngest Prime Minister since the country became independent in 1956.

National Affairs

  • Nalanda University, one of the India's oldest institutes, conducted its first convocation in nearly 800 years today.
    • President Pranab Mukherjee laid the foundation stone of the permanent campus of the university in Bihar's Rajgir and awarded two gold medals and 12 Post Graduate degrees to the students.
    • Currently, 155 students are studying in the university.
  • The Union Human Resource Ministry has formally launched Indian Institute of Techonogy (IIT) Dharwad in Karnataka
    • It was launched by Union Human Resource Development Minister Prakash Javadekar.

Science & Technology
  • The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) successfully tested its Scramjet (Supersonic Combusting Ramjet) engine from the Satish Dhawan Space Centre in Sriharikota today. 
    • Known as the air-breathing engine, it would be used only during the atmospheric phase of the rocket's flight and will help bring down the launch cost by reducing the amount of oxidiser required​ along with fuel.
  • Automobile manufacturer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d (M&M) has introduced DiGiSENSE, a cloud based technology solution to track vehicle information in real time. 
    • With this, Mahindra has become the first O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) in India to integrate its product line-up onto a cloud-based technology platform.

New Appointments
  • Tata Sons has appointed Bain Capital's Managing Director Amit Chandra as a Non-executive Director on its board with immediate effect. 
    • With this, the Tata Sons board now has nine directors, including TVS Motor Chairman Venu Srinivasan and Piramal Group chief Ajay Piramal.

Sports
  • Mercedes driver Nico Rosberg (Germany) has won the 2016 Belgian Grand Prix of Formula One. 
    • Important Points to Note :
      • It was Rosberg’s overall tenth championship title of F1 in his career and the sixth win in the 2016 season. 
      • Earlier, he had won Australian Grand Prix, Bahrain Grand Prix, Chinese Grand Prix and Russian Grand Prix.
  • Indian tennis player Sania Mirza along with her Romanian partner Monica Niculescu, won her 7th title of the year and 39th title overall after clinching her career's third Connecticut Open today.
